1. History and development of on-line poker Ranking:
On-line poker ranking systems initially emerged in the early 2000s, right after the poker boom. In those days, systems like Sharkscope and formal Poker Rankings (OPR) gained popularity by monitoring and displaying people’ event results and profits. These systems mostly dedicated to supplying data to simply help players evaluate their particular performance and gain an edge over their particular opponents.
However, as internet everygame poker review became much more competitive, ranking methods started integrating extra elements such leaderboard tournaments and player rating systems. This change aimed to foster a sense of competition, pressing players to strive for greater positioning and recognition from their particular peers.
2. Various Kinds Of Internet Poker Ranking Techniques:
Today, players gain access to various online poker ranking methods that use diverse methodologies in assessing people' activities. While some methods give attention to cash online game outcomes, other individuals prioritize tournament achievements or a variety of both.
One commonly used ranking system is the international Poker Index (GPI), which attained extensive recognition because unbiased and accurate analysis methods. The GPI uses a scoring formula that weighs in at tournaments' buy-ins, industry sizes, and people' finishing positions. Consequently, the system presents a goal position that ranks players based on their constant performance in prestigious real time tournaments.
In addition, online systems such PocketFives and Sharkscope provide rankings based on people' internet based tournament shows exclusively. These platforms monitor people' results across a variety of online poker web sites, enabling individuals to compare their overall performance against other people inside online poker community.
3. Ramifications of Online Poker Ranking:
On-line poker ranking systems have actually manifold implications for players, operators, plus the total poker neighborhood. Firstly, these systems foster competition, as people make an effort to climb up up the positioning ladder, finally enhancing the general skill level of the player pool. Furthermore, ranking methods motivate players to improve their game play, research techniques, and dedicate additional time and effort to on-line poker.
For providers, on-line poker ranking methods act as an advertising device to attract even more players. By highlighting the accomplishments of high-ranking players in online tournaments, providers can create a solid neighborhood and generate a competitive environment that motivates involvement.
But is important to note that on-line poker ranking systems are not without their particular restrictions. The methods mostly consider players' competition activities and will maybe not accurately reflect their particular overall skills in every poker variants. Furthermore, some players may adjust their particular positions by participating in selective tournaments or exploiting the machine's defects, undermining the competitive stability of on-line poker.
